In the United States, a number of legislators have introduced bills to restrict online gambling. These bills have been unsuccessful, and the federal government has not yet imposed a ban on these activities. However, some states have banned online gambling altogether, and others have limited it to horse racing and state lotteries.

Irresponsible gambling can lead to financial ruin, so it’s important to choose a reputable site and gamble responsibly. Never gamble with more than you can afford to lose, and be sure to set limits on your winnings. In addition, don’t play on a public computer or a public network where you could be exposed to cybercrime.

If you suspect that you have a gambling problem, you can seek help from GamCare’s online assessment tool. This will ask you a series of questions about your gambling habits and give you a personalized report.
